Composition for arrangement, focal points, interest, highlight:
- Rule of thirds, using the intersection between 9 squares.
- Leading lines, for example literal like roads, pathways, shadows, etc.
- Symmetrical balance, not just 5050 can be 6040, 7030 for visual weight.
- Shape contrast, organic and symmetric shapes.
- Framing like Stu1 A3 RMIT Slide, revealing destination, highlight, etc.
- Depth of field using LOD (Level of details), like texturing, details, etc.
- Home Base for not overwhelming details and highlight the focal point and the highlight. This one need clear focal point, playing with black and white space.
Lighting:
- Fill lights can be used to soften shadows and provide additional illumination to fill in any too dark areas.
- Rim lights are positioned behind the subjects to create a subtle halo effect, adding more depth.
- Shadow for space and realism.
- Reflective surfaces produce sharper and more defined highlights.
- Matte surfaces will defuse light and produce softer shadows.
Camera, Field of View:
- Close-up shots highlight intricate designs, textures and features.
- Wide-angle shots help customers visualize how things will be fit in context overall.
- Dynamic angle, cutaways views and exploded diagrams can help highlight key features and functionality.
Size:
- 2 characters (the dynamic duo), size gap and physical touch between the others for interaction.
- 3 characters (the power triangle) to keep the eye moving, placing 1 character slightly higher or further back for sense of depth.
- 4 or more (the flowing crowd), using S curve or Z shape (aligning the head of each character).
- Overlapping characters for depth, emotion, perspective, etc.
